Sloane Stephens in Cincinnati, Ready to Win Another Title

MASON, Ohio — (AP) — Sloane Stephens knows how it feels to win a championship. She can't wait to do it again.

Stephens got started on a second Tuesday, rolling to a 6-1, 6-2 upset of 10th-ranked Carla Suarez Navarro in the first round of the Western & Southern Open. She won the first title of her pro career at the Citi Open on Aug. 9 in Washington.

"(You're) always like searching and trying to find that next great moment, and like that was like one Sunday where I had a great moment," said the 22-year-old Stephens, a first-round loser at Toronto last week.
